Transaction 61f2e337d1e43aaea91c1f79484cdff49dd12d0a847023a4e0402d524166689e

2 Input
2 Outputs
  • 61f2e337d1e43aaea91c1f79484cdff49dd12d0a847023a4e0402d524166689e:0
  • value  45000000
    address  1DT2vW9eZwBJkLqCpdQzX525LPy4oEm3qx
  • 61f2e337d1e43aaea91c1f79484cdff49dd12d0a847023a4e0402d524166689e:1
  • value  1276298
    address  16YdBhHyCmXkP3qmriHvnxd7EmGqbUK6Cq